## 💰 Balance Management

The client provides balance checking capabilities, but does not automatically check balance before each search. You should check your balance manually when needed:

```python
from search_api import InsufficientBalanceError

try:
    balance = client.get_balance()
    print(f"Balance: {balance.current_balance} {balance.currency}")
    print(f"Cost per search: {balance.credit_cost_per_search}")
    
    # Calculate required credits based on actual search costs
    email_search_cost = 0.0025
    phone_search_cost = 0.0025
    domain_search_cost = 4.00
    
    required_credits = 5 * email_search_cost
    if balance.current_balance < required_credits:
        print(f"⚠️  Insufficient balance for {required_credits} searches")
    else:
        print(f"✅ Sufficient balance for {required_credits} searches")
        
except InsufficientBalanceError as e:
    print(f"❌ Insufficient balance: {e}")
    print(f"   Current: {e.current_balance}")
    print(f"   Required: {e.required_credits}")
```

## 💵 Pricing Information

### Search Costs:
- **Email Search**: $0.0025 per search
- **Phone Search**: $0.0025 per search  
- **Domain Search**: $4.00 per search

### Optional Parameters:
- **House Value**: Additional $0.0005 per successful lookup
- **Extra Info**: Additional $0.0020 per successful lookup

## 🛡️ Error Handling

The library provides comprehensive error handling with specific exception types:

```python
from search_api import (
    SearchAPIError,
    AuthenticationError,
    ValidationError,
    InsufficientBalanceError,
    RateLimitError,
    ServerError,
    NetworkError,
    TimeoutError,
    ConfigurationError
)

try:
    result = client.search_email("test@example.com")
except ValidationError as e:
    print(f"Invalid input: {e}")
except InsufficientBalanceError as e:
    print(f"Insufficient balance: {e}")
    print(f"Current: {e.current_balance}, Required: {e.required_credits}")
except AuthenticationError as e:
    print(f"Authentication failed: {e}")
except RateLimitError as e:
    print(f"Rate limit exceeded: {e}")
except ServerError as e:
    print(f"Server error: {e}")
except NetworkError as e:
    print(f"Network error: {e}")
except TimeoutError as e:
    print(f"Request timeout: {e}")
except SearchAPIError as e:
    print(f"API error: {e}")
```

## 🔄 Caching

The client supports configurable response caching:

```python
# Enable caching with custom settings
config = SearchAPIConfig(
    api_key="your_api_key",
    enable_caching=True,
    cache_ttl=3600,      # 1 hour
    max_cache_size=1000   # Maximum 1000 cached responses
)

client = SearchAPI(config=config)

# Cache is automatically used for repeated searches
result1 = client.search_email("test@example.com")  # Cached
result2 = client.search_email("test@example.com")  # From cache

# Clear cache when needed
client.clear_cache()
```

## 🧹 Context Manager

Use the client as a context manager for automatic resource cleanup:

```python
with SearchAPI(api_key="your_api_key") as client:
    balance = client.get_balance()
    result = client.search_email("test@example.com")
    # Resources automatically cleaned up when exiting context
```

## 🔧 Configuration Options

### SearchAPIConfig

| Parameter | Type | Default | Description |
|-----------|------|---------|-------------|
| `api_key` | str | Required | Your API key |
| `base_url` | str | `"https://search-api.dev/search.php"` | API base URL |
| `max_retries` | int | `3` | Maximum retry attempts |
| `timeout` | int | `90` | Request timeout in seconds |
| `debug_mode` | bool | `False` | Enable debug logging |
| `enable_caching` | bool | `True` | Enable response caching |
| `cache_ttl` | int | `3600` | Cache time-to-live in seconds |
| `max_cache_size` | int | `1000` | Maximum cache entries |
| `proxy` | Dict | `None` | Proxy configuration |
| `user_agent` | str | Chrome UA | Custom user agent |
